+ ### Adaptation notes
284
+
285
+ Vendored verbatim from the pinned npm package (`node_modules/agent-browser/skills/agent-browser/SKILL.md`) except for one deterministic transform: upstream's `hidden: true` frontmatter line is stripped. Upstream uses `hidden: true` to suppress the skill in its own discovery-install model; Systematic ships it as a visible catalog skill. Content is a thin discovery stub that points agents to the `agent-browser` CLI for runtime instructions (`agent-browser skills get core`). No other modifications are made.
286
+
287
+ ### Refresh discipline
288
+
289
+ Refresh is **automated** via the pinned `devDependency` + `agent-browser:build` regeneration + `agent-browser:drift` CI gate:
290
+
291
+ 1. Renovate opens a version-bump PR when upstream releases a new `agent-browser` version.
292
+ 2. The `postUpgradeTasks` in `renovate.json5` runs `bun run agent-browser:build`, which regenerates `skills/agent-browser/SKILL.md` from the newly pinned version and lands the updated stub in the same PR.
293
+ 3. The CI `agent-browser:drift` step verifies the committed file matches the pinned package and fails the PR if it does not.
294
+
295
+ This is fully automated — no human adaptation pass is required, in contrast to `obra/superpowers` which is manually refreshed because its content is hand-adapted on each bump.
